dartedadj.

/ˈdɑːtɪd/
Etymology: < dart v. + -ed suffix1.
1. Pierced with, or as with, a dart; punctured.

c1374 G. Chaucer Troilus & Criseyde iv. 212 As the wilde bole..ydarted to the herte.]
1622 H. Sydenham Serm. (1637) ii. 161 With darted bosomes and imbalmed hearts.
1765 P. Collinson in Philos. Trans. 1764 (Royal Soc.) 54 67 Several darted twigs [i.e. pierced by insects] were..carefully examined, and opened.
2. Thrown or shot as a dart; sent or put forth suddenly and rapidly.

1670 J. Dryden Tyrannick Love iv. i. 33 A darted Mandate came From that great will which moves this mighty Frame.
1672 J. Dryden Conquest Granada i. i. 1 The darted Cane.
a1711 T. Ken Edmund in Wks. (1721) II. xi. 314 Darted Pray'r returns for darted Spight.
1859 Ld. Tennyson Vivien in Idylls of King 142 With darted spikes and splinters.
